Webb25 mars 2024 · How you know it's a cane toad. Cane toads are tan to reddish-brown, and their backs are marked with dark spots. Adults are larger than native toads and frogs, measuring 4 to 6 inches, and their ... WebbDescription: The Marine Toad (a.k.a. Giant Toad or Cane Toad) is the largest of the toads found in Florida. The Marine Toad is not native to the United States. It was originally released in the U.S. in sugar cane fields to …
